[发明专利]一种伽罗华域乘法器实现装置无效
申请号: | 200910081768.5 | 申请日: | 2009-04-10 |
公开(公告)号: | CN101650644A | 公开(公告)日: | 2010-02-17 |
发明(设计)人: | 寿国础;胡怡红;宁帆;郭志刚;霍甲;屈善新;陆阳;高泽华;钱宗珏 | 申请(专利权)人: | 北京邮电大学 |
主分类号: | G06F7/72 | 分类号: | G06F7/72 |
代理公司: | 暂无信息 | 代理人: | 暂无信息 |
地址: | 100876*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| 本发明公开了一种伽罗华域乘法器实现装置。本装置将伽罗华域乘法的计算转化为矩阵模块相乘,具体包括一个L矩阵模块,一个U矩阵模块,m位数据输入输出接口,以及Q矩阵生成模块等,其结构涉及3m-1组二元与门树和一组二元异或门树。本发明在具体施例部分给出了一种当m=128时,基于FPGA来实现伽罗华域GF(2128)乘法器的例子。这种乘法器可以用来硬件实现G-hash函数,并可达到10Gbps以上的计算速度。 | ||
搜索关键词: | 一种 伽罗华域 乘法器 实现 装置 | ||
【主权项】:
1、一种伽罗华域乘法器实现装置,其特征在于:m个m位移位寄存器单元,用于生成m×m的L矩阵;m-1个m位移位寄存器单元,用于生成(m-1)×m的U矩阵;2m-1组二元与门树,每组二元与门树是由2m个与门单元组成的二叉树形结构,用来处理计算两个m位元素乘法;m组二元与门树,每组二元与门树是由2m-3个与门单元组成的二叉树形结构,用来处理计算两个m-1位元素乘法;一组二元异或门树,是由2m-1个异或门单元组成的二叉树形结构,用来处理计算两个m位元素加法;数据输入输出接口,提供两个m位元素输入接口以及一个m位元素输出接口,用于m位乘数和m位被乘数的输入以及结果元素的输出。一个基于可约多项式P(x)=xm+xkt+……+xk2+xk1+1,其中1≤k1<k2<…<kt≤m/2构造的Q矩阵生成模块。
下载完整专利技术内容需要扣除积分,VIP会员可以免费下载。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京邮电大学,未经北京邮电大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/patent/200910081768.5/,转载请声明来源钻瓜专利网。
- 上一篇:医用排便罐
- 下一篇:调整和监控线偏光能量的装置和方法